LTC2946CDE#PBF Description

LTC2946CDE#PBF Description

The LTC2946CDE#PBF is a high-performance energy monitoring IC designed by Analog Devices Inc., a leading manufacturer in the electronics industry. This single-phase energy metering IC offers precise measurements with a low measurement error of 0.4%, making it ideal for applications requiring high accuracy and reliability. The device operates within a wide supply voltage range of 2.7 V to 100 V and consumes a minimal supply current of 900µA, ensuring efficient power usage.

The LTC2946CDE#PBF is housed in a surface mount package, specifically a 16-lead DFN (DFN16) package, which is available in a tube format. This packaging choice enhances the IC's durability and ease of integration into various electronic systems. The device is rated for an operating temperature range of 0°C to 70°C, making it suitable for a variety of industrial and commercial environments.

Compliance with industry standards is a key feature of the LTC2946CDE#PBF. It is REACH unaffected and RoHS3 compliant, ensuring it meets environmental and safety regulations. The device also has an ECCN classification of EAR99 and an HTSUS code of 8542.39.0001, facilitating international trade and regulatory compliance.
